Sodium hyaluronate, featuring a controlled molecular weight range of 60–80 kDa and a low polydispersity index (≤1.10), is produced using advanced biotechnological techniques.
Molecular Weight
60-80 kDa
Source
Sodium hyaluronate with a molecular weight of 60–80 kDa is generated through biotechnological means involving the fermentation of the bacterial strain Streptococcus equi susp. Zooepidemics.
Purity
≥90%
Solubility
It is completely soluble in water.
Applications
Sodium hyaluronate with a molecular weight of 60-80 kDa can be used for the study of the role in enhancing wound healing, skin hydration, and joint lubrication for therapeutic and cosmetic applications.
